Carrie Oakland is the clinical supervisor and a clinical toxicologist at the Minnesota Regional Poison Center. She completed her PGY1 Pharmacy Residency at North Memorial Hospital in Minneapolis and began working at the poison center following residency. Carrie serves as an adjunct clinical assistant professor at the University of Minnesota College of Pharmacy. Her clinical and professional interests include toxicokinetics and antidotal therapy, toxicology education and outreach, and poison center program development.
